Outline of Final Research Achievements |
Catalytic cleavage of hydrogen into proton and hydride followed by transfer of the hydride to cationic nitrogen-heterocycles was investigated. Organic products in this reaction system were stable under ambient conditions, but in the presence of catalysts could serve as organic hydride reagents to generate hydrogen gas via protonation or to reduce other organic molecules. One carbon unit was activated toward nucleophiles by composing a cationic heterocyclic system, and hydride transfer to this unit enabled advance of the reduction-level under mild conditions. This reaction is relevant to some steps in methanogenetic pathways utilizing hydrogen to reduce carbon dioxide with the aid of organic coenzymes.
